MDimNormn: Multi-Dimensional MA Normalization for Plate Effect

Normalize data to minimize the difference between sample plates (batch effects). For given data in a matrix and grouping variable (or plate), the function 'normn_MA' normalizes the data on MA coordinates. More details are in the citation. The primary method is 'Multi-MA'. Other fitting functions on MA coordinates can also be employed e.g. loess.
